加入收藏 | 设为首页 | 会员中心 | 我要投稿 草根网 (https://www.1asp.com.cn/)- 建站、低代码、办公协同、大数据、云通信!
当前位置: 首页 > 编程 > 正文

移动H5开发核心:语言基础与变量函数管理

发布时间:2026-03-18 09:52:46 所属栏目:编程 来源:DaWei
导读:  移动H5开发作为现代前端领域的重要分支,其核心在于通过Web技术实现跨平台移动应用的快速构建。语言基础与变量函数管理是这一领域的基石,决定了开发者能否高效编写出可维护、高性能的代码。JavaScript作为H5开发

  移动H5开发作为现代前端领域的重要分支,其核心在于通过Web技术实现跨平台移动应用的快速构建。语言基础与变量函数管理是这一领域的基石,决定了开发者能否高效编写出可维护、高性能的代码。JavaScript作为H5开发的唯一编程语言,其语法特性与执行机制直接影响着项目的开发质量。掌握变量与函数的管理技巧,不仅能提升代码的可读性,还能有效避免内存泄漏和性能瓶颈,为复杂交互的实现打下坚实基础。


  JavaScript的语言基础涵盖变量声明、数据类型、作用域等核心概念。变量是存储数据的容器,其声明方式(var、let、const)决定了变量的作用域与生命周期。var存在变量提升和函数作用域的特性,容易导致意外错误;而let和const引入的块级作用域更符合现代开发需求,其中const用于声明常量,let用于声明可变变量,二者结合能显著提升代码的健壮性。数据类型方面,JavaScript的动态类型特性要求开发者时刻注意类型转换问题,尤其在数值计算和字符串拼接时,显式类型转换(如parseInt、Number、String)比隐式转换更安全可靠。严格模式('use strict')的启用能强制开发者遵循更规范的语法规则,避免使用未声明的变量或重复声明等不良习惯。


  函数是JavaScript中实现功能封装与代码复用的核心机制,其管理涉及定义、调用、参数传递与闭包等关键点。函数定义方式多样,包括函数声明、函数表达式和箭头函数,其中箭头函数通过简化语法和绑定this上下文,在回调函数和事件处理中尤为常用。参数传递方面,JavaScript采用按值传递(基本类型)和按共享传递(引用类型)的混合模式,开发者需明确参数修改对原始数据的影响,避免因引用类型共享导致的意外修改。闭包是函数与变量作用域结合的产物,它能访问并保留函数创建时的词法环境,常用于实现数据封装和模块化,但过度使用可能导致内存无法释放,需谨慎管理。


  变量与函数的管理还需关注作用域链与执行上下文。JavaScript通过词法作用域确定变量访问规则,函数内部能访问外部作用域的变量,但外部无法直接访问内部变量,这种设计保障了数据的安全性。执行上下文则决定了代码的执行顺序,包括全局上下文、函数上下文和eval上下文,开发者需理解变量提升与暂时性死区的概念,避免因作用域混淆导致的变量未定义错误。模块化开发中,通过IIFE(立即调用函数表达式)或ES6模块(import/export)隔离变量作用域,能有效防止全局污染,提升代码的可维护性。


AI绘图,仅供参考

  性能优化是变量函数管理的延伸目标。减少全局变量的使用能降低内存占用和命名冲突风险,而通过局部变量缓存频繁访问的全局对象(如document.getElementById)可显著提升执行效率。函数方面,避免在循环中创建匿名函数,改用命名函数或提前绑定this,能减少内存开销;对于高频调用的小函数,使用内联函数或Webpack等工具的Tree Shaking技术可进一步优化代码体积。合理使用防抖(debounce)和节流(throttle)函数管理事件触发频率,能有效提升移动端应用的流畅度,避免因频繁操作导致的性能问题。


  移动H5开发的语言基础与变量函数管理是一个系统性工程,需要开发者从语法细节到设计模式进行全面掌握。通过规范变量声明、优化函数结构、合理利用作用域与闭包,并结合性能优化技巧,开发者能编写出更高效、更易维护的H5代码,为移动应用的跨平台发展提供坚实的技术支撑。

(编辑:草根网)

【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容!

    推荐文章